It's with heavy heart that we bring you the following news story. There will be no Surfers Against Sewage Ball in 2007. Campaigns Director Richard Hardy said that spiralling costs relating to the event had simply made the financial risk too great. In a letter sent out to SAS members on 29 January, Hardy said: "We barely managed to break even on the 2006 event, which has been hugely disappointing to everyone concerned, especially as the core reason for holding the event has always been to generate funds towards our campaign for clean and safe recreational water." Worryingly, he made no promises that the Ball would return in 2008 either, saying: "We are continuing to consider options for the future of the event, however, we are clear that we cannot run the event again unless we are confident it can raise significant funds for SAS." 2007 is still set to be a busy year for SAS though, and you can check out all the latest projects by going to www.sas.org.uk. |
